Nancy had a lifelong passion for dogs. She was an avid participant in dog shows and lure coursing events and was a dedicated dog breeder. She also owned a business where she created custom embroidered dog collars, leashes, and other pet accessories, combining her creativity with her love of animals. Her compassion extended beyond dogs, as she also volunteered as a foster home for the Parrot Outreach Society, opening both her home and heart to animals in need.
Outside of her love for animals, Nancy was a professional duckpin bowler, a sport she greatly enjoyed.
Nancy was preceded in death by her beloved mother, father, and one sister. She is lovingly remembered by her devoted husband of 57 years; her daughter; her two grandsons; her two brothers and two sisters and their families; numerous nieces, nephews, cousins and their families; as well as her aunt and uncle. Her family and friends will forever remember her generous spirit, her dedication to the animals she loved, and the joy she brought to those around her.
